Crystal-Clear Video Quality

Superior video quality is critical for successful surveillance in business security systems, as it guarantees you can capture sharp and precise footage of any incidents. When you acquire high-resolution cameras, you're making certain that crucial details, such as faces, license plates, and other identifying features, are easily detectable. This clarity not only aids in incident investigation but can also dissuade criminal activity, knowing that superior footage is being recorded. You should consider cameras with at least 1080p resolution for ideal clarity. Additionally, low-light performance is critical, as many incidents take place in dim conditions. By emphasizing high-resolution video quality, you're enhancing your overall security strategy, making it simpler to supervise and defend your business effectively.

Entry Control: Everything You Should Know?

While you work through the complexities of business security, knowing about access control is crucial for defending your assets and sensitive information. Access control systems control who can enter specific areas of your business, making sure that only authorized personnel have access to sensitive spaces or data. You'll need to choose a system that matches your needs, whether it's keycard entry, biometric scanners, or mobile access solutions. Think about scalability, so your system can grow with your business. Regularly review and update access permissions to sustain security, especially when employees exit or shift roles. Also, look into integrating your access control with other security systems for a more comprehensive approach. Ultimately, effective access control is a crucial investment in your business's safety.

What Is the Typical Cost of a Business Security System?

The typical price for a business security system spans from $500 to $5,000, determined by the complexity and features. You'll need to consider monitoring charges and installation expenses when establishing your system budget.

How Much Time Does Security System Installation Usually Take?

Installation of security systems typically takes between several hours to two days, relative to the complexity and size of your business. You should prepare for potential delays and make certain of proper scheduling.

Are There Any Regular Maintenance Costs for Security Systems?

There are indeed recurring maintenance expenses for security systems. It's necessary to set aside money for periodic inspections, system updates, and any necessary repairs. These expenses ensure your system stays effective and keeps protecting your business properly.

What Are Common Security System Vulnerabilities to Be Aware Of?

Standard security system vulnerabilities include out-of-date software, inadequate passwords, exposed networks, and lacking physical protections. You should consistently update your systems, implement strong password policies, and confirm all devices are securely connected to decrease risks.
